Georgia Preview 2018: Expect SEC East dominance

The Georgia Bulldogs will absolutely dominate the SEC East. We know this because the SEC East is a mixture of bad teams (Vanderbilt, Tennessee), teams with new coaches (Florida, Tennessee), teams that have an offense that is still trying to find itself (South Carolina), and a high-scoring team that plays no ‘D’ (Missouri). Georgia’s offense has found itself, is a good team, has the same coach, and plays ‘D’. The only problem for Georgia is how its SEC West schedule measures up – the Dawgs will definitely be playing Auburn (home) and LSU (road), and possibly Alabama in the SEC Championship Game. Georgia star Roquan Smith declares for NFL

Georgia star linebacker Roquan Smith has declared for the NFL. Unlike other SEC stars like Alabama’s Minkah Fitzpatrick and LSU’s Derrius Guice and Arden Key, Smith’s decision took until the deadline day for him to make up his mind. Smith said: “I’ve had discussions with coaches and family and a lot of thought and prayer….The decision to leave is not easy but I know it is the right one.” Smith won the Butkus Award last season for the Dawgs, who won the SEC Championship and came within overtime of winning the National Championship. He will definitely be a first-round pick. Smith recorded 137 tackles, 6-1/2 sacks and 17 quarterback hurries. He was also a mainstay in the Rose Bowl win
